Windows 11’s hidden CPU boost is now available in the May optional update! I installed KB5089573 (Build 26200.8524) and tested the Low Latency Profile again. For now, this feature does not make your apps launch faster, as that particular change is not included in today's update. However, the Low Latency Profile currently makes OS flyouts load faster. This means the Start menu opens with less lag, and Action Center feels smoother. Plus, right-click menus show less of that annoying rendering delay. On slower PCs, this should matter even more because Windows briefly pushes the CPU harder during shell interactions, then lets it drop back to idle. Some people call this a lazy band-aid, but that misses the point. macOS and Linux already have similar tricks. This is how modern systems make interactions feel instant. The real win comes when Microsoft combines this with native WinUI 3 work and less WebView2 bloat. Windows 11 finally feels like it’s being tuned for responsiveness again.

Tested: Windows 11’s ‘faster’ File Explorer (preloaded) is still slower than Windows 10. On a 4GB RAM test machine, File Explorer used ~32.4MB of RAM without preloading. After turning on preloading, Windows quietly adds ~35MB more. So Explorer now sits at ~67.4MB in memory before you even open it. 35MB isn’t a big deal in 2025. Your browser eats that for breakfast. That's not the point of my testing. Why is the preloaded File Explorer still slower than Windows 10? I made a video to compare the two versions.

Microsoft denies rewriting Windows 11 using AI after an employee’s “one engineer, one month, one million lines of code” post on LinkedIn causes outrage. "Windows is *NOT* being rewritten in Rust with AI" -- Microsoft. Since this has Microsoft's attention, it's the right time to remind everyone about the lack of "native" code for UI-level features in Windows 11, as everything is moving to WebView2. For example, in recent Windows 11 builds, Notification Center's Agenda view is built using WebView2, and you'll notice spike in web resources (Edge-related processes) when you open Notification Center.

Microsoft still can’t decide what Copilot should be on Windows 11. Microsoft is testing a new Copilot docking experience, and it feels like Microsoft is quietly going back to the original sidebar idea. Copilot still opens as an app by default, but there’s now a new title bar menu with custom snapping options. You can keep it as a normal app, use picture-in-picture, or dock Copilot to the left or right side of the desktop. When docked, Windows 11 resizes your workspace around Copilot. Your apps move aside, File Explorer adjusts, and Copilot stays pinned to the edge instead of floating like a separate window.

Windows on Arm is finally getting ready for gaming! Fortnite now runs on Snapdragon-powered Windows PCs. It's one of the major changes being rolled out to Windows on Arm PCs. Recently, Microsoft also enabled new CPU features for Windows on Arm emulation tech called 'Prism.' It now exposes AVX/AVX2, which allows high-performance computing. This enables support for game engines and resource-intensive apps that expect AVX and won’t start without it. You’ll see big gains in compatibility and mixed results in speed. Unlike traditional PCs, Snapdragon PCs offer up to 22 hours of battery life with no drop in performance when unplugged.

Demo: Windows 11 just reboots when you try to bypass the Microsoft account requirement during OOBE (out of box experience, first setup screen). Microsoft has blocked start ms-cxh:localonly or start ms-cxh://setaddlocalonly oobe/bypassnro was already patched. Windows 11 will reboot in a loop when you try to bypass the MSA requirement. The setup does not proceed when you try to bypass again and again. In the case of Windows 11 Pro, you can still use Domain Join and create a local account. Windows 10 Home does not support Domain Join. These changes are only live in Windows 11 preview builds. Stable builds of 25H2/24H2 still allow you to bypass MSA.
